For WebbMemory interleaving allows a CPU to efficiently spread memory accesses across multiple DIMMs. When memory is put in the same interleave set, contiguous memory accesses go to different memory banks. Memory accesses no longer must wait until the prior access has completed before initiating the next memory operation.

Main memory is usually composed of a collection of DRAM memory chips, where many chips can be grouped together to form a memory bank. With a memory controller that supports interleaving, it is then possible to layout these memory banks so that the memory banks will be interleaved.

SDRAM Controller Subsystem … WebbIMC Interleaving: This BIOS option controls the interleaving between the Integrated Memory Controllers (IMCs). There are two IMCs per socket in Skylake Server. If IMC Interleaving is set to 2-way, addresses will be interleaved between the two IMCs.
